7. Get Enough Magnesium

Magnesium is an essential nutritional element that assists your body make energy to maintain normal muscle and nerve function and ensure that your bones are strong. It also plays a role in the regulation of many other neurotransmitters and hormones like serotonin. In past clinical studies high intakes of magnesium were linked to a reduced risk for depression.

National dietary surveys consistently show that most people do not get enough magnesium. This may be due to aging, which reduces magnesium absorption and boosts the excretion of urine from it, and a diet low in magnesium-rich foods, and the use of drugs that affect the body's capacity to absorb and retain the mineral.
